Categorization

This redirect is tracked and monitored through the following categories :

  1. Category:Redirects to sections
    • Definition: A redirect that points to a specific section within a target article rather than the article as a whole. This is distinct from redirects to embedded anchors (e.g., #Example), which require the use of the template {{[R to anchor](/Template:R_to_anchor)}} instead.
    • Use Case: Applied when a topic does not warrant its own standalone article but merits inclusion as a subsection of a broader subject. For example, “Program units” is a critical component of the National Academies of Sciences, Engineering, and Medicine but does not exist as an independent entry.

Technical and Administrative Notes

  • Automated Protection Sensing: The protection level of this redirect (e.g., semi-protected, extended-confirmed-protected) is automatically detected, described, and categorized by Wikipedia ’s administrative systems. This ensures consistency in security protocols across similar redirect types.
  • Template Guidance: Editors should use {{R to section}} for such redirects to maintain clarity and standardization. Misuse of templates (e.g., using {{R to anchor}} for section redirects) may result in administrative correction.
